Job Description
Description
Role: The Software Architect plays a critical role in shaping the technical foundation of software systems and integrations, ensuring they meet both current and future needs. As a hands-on technical leader, this role is responsible for designing and overseeing system and integration architecture, ensuring scalability, maintainability, and alignment with FHLBank’s strategic goals. Beyond coding, the Software Architect defines architecture frameworks while ensuring that design, implementation, and documentation adhere to the Bank’s standards. Additionally, this role enforces application development best practices aligned with the Software Development Life Cycle—including code quality, security, integration, and technology toolsets—while guiding teams through design and refactoring tasks. The Software Architect collaborates with the Bank’s architecture team and innovation group to evaluate and integrate emerging technologies such as AI, automation, and other innovation...
Role: The Software Architect plays a critical role in shaping the technical foundation of software systems and integrations, ensuring they meet both current and future needs. As a hands-on technical leader, this role is responsible for designing and overseeing system and integration architecture, ensuring scalability, maintainability, and alignment with FHLBank’s strategic goals. Beyond coding, the Software Architect defines architecture frameworks while ensuring that design, implementation, and documentation adhere to the Bank’s standards. Additionally, this role enforces application development best practices aligned with the Software Development Life Cycle—including code quality, security, integration, and technology toolsets—while guiding teams through design and refactoring tasks. The Software Architect collaborates with the Bank’s architecture team and innovation group to evaluate and integrate emerging technologies such as AI, automation, and other innovation...